Set in World War I, The Girls in Grey tells the story of three Australian Army nurses. The play shows how history can be dynamically interpreted through drama. It challenges the audience to rethink female identity in WWI and provides a female perspective on the ANZAC legend. Four actors perform the play: three female and one actor playing all the male characters representing each character through voice and gesture. The show features minimalist performance styles and staging allowing the text and use of ritual gesture to provide the landscape. Other non-naturalistic conventions used are tableaux, exaggerated movement, direct address and heightened use of language.
